"The fifth edition of this successful casebook continues to adopt a critical and analytical approach while providing a wealth of additional material on the law of torts. The introductory chapter not only places the problem of accident compensation in its social context, but also provides some theoretical perspectives and themes, such as those of economic analysts, critical legal scholars and feminists. These themes are carried throughout the text of the book. Issues of law reform are also canvassed. Like its predecessors, in addition to extracts from cases and legislation, this edition includes comprehensive citation of academic writings, particularly in the periodical literature. The extensive commentary is supplemented by challenging questions and detailed notes, which will help both students and practitioners to understand the significance of the cases and other materials. Learning from this book will be both critical and theoretical. Practitioners will find it a useful repository of the current Australian law of torts.Over 50 decisions of the High Court of Australia since the last edition have been taken into account and integrated into the text." -- BOOK JACKET.e
